Maria De Matteis (6 March 1898 – 9 December 1988) was an Italian costume designer. In a career spanning over four decades, she is recognized for her prolific work across stage and screen in more than 90 different productions. She was nominated for an Academy Award for Best Costume Design for her work on King Vidor's epic period drama film War and Peace (1956).
